"For Tyrese, history class is the lowest point of his school day. That is, until his friend Levi reveals a secret - a secret that brings history alive, in the form of one Gabriel Dumont. Through Dumont, a great Métis leader of the Northwest Resistance, the boys experience a bison hunt, a skirmish with the Blackfoot, an encounter with the great Louis Riel, and, ultimately, a great battle at Batouche, Saskatchewan"--back cover.
